One thing to mention: shell pants do work as regular pants if you need them (bushwacking, colder conditions). Lack of breathability is compensated by side zippers.

This does not work in direct sun and heat, but nothing really does, I think.

For the past few years I've only really been going out when it was either hot or chilly without chance of being hot. When it was summer, I would only wear an old pair of Umbro shorts and had Montbell wind pants in my pack. In the shoulder seasons, I would sub out the shorts for my Mountain Hardwear Mesa pants. A few months ago, though, I picked up a pair of Columbia Silver Ridge II convertibles because they were on sale and I figured I'd give them a shot. I'd read so much about zippers rubbing and other issues with them, but after taking them on the trail for a quick weekend hike, I LOVE them. They can be found cheap, they are comfortable, and are very light. They might not be for everybody, but they are at least worth taking a look at.
